The Tilted Kilt concept originated in 2003, not in Ireland, not in Scotland, not even in England. Believe it or not, the Tilted Kilt actually came to life in America’s own city of sin, Las Vegas. The idea for a modern American, Irish, Scottish and English sports pub was the brainchild of successful restaurateur Mark DiMartino. His vision saw a contemporary, Celtic-themed sports pub staffed with beautiful servers. And guess what the uniforms would be...knee-high socks and short, sexy plaid kilts with matching plaid bra’s under white camp shirts tantalizingly tied to show off the midriff.
DiMartino immediately assembled a stellar restaurant management team consisting of Shannon Reilly, a free spirit and conspiracy theorist and John Reynaud, the original One Shot Johnny—a golf pro who hadn’t made a dime on the mini-tour in such a long time he’d forgotten where his bank was. With team and funding in place, the Tilted Kilt was a go!
The team and the concept enjoyed great success in Las Vegas. And, one of the great things about a Vegas location is the national and global exposure it garnered. Although the Tilted Kilt was not originally intended to be a franchise, it wasn’t long before the concept’s popularity caught the eye of Ron Lynch, an experienced restaurant and franchise developer.
Not only was Ron Lynch a smart and seasoned businessman, he was a figure the team could truly look up to. However, it wasn’t because of his vast restaurant, franchise, and development experience, but because he was so damn tall (6’6”).
After several months of double-dealing, cheap shots, low blows and self-serving positioning, both parties agreed that Tilted Kilt had broad, far-reaching appeal with a great chance to flourish in multiple regions. Thus, the franchise plan was hatched. The first step was to move the Tilted Kilt headquarters to Tempe, Arizona where it is still based today.
Now, with dozens of locations in operation and many more scheduled to open across the country, Tilted Kilt is proving that “A Cold Beer Never Looked So Good.”

At least 18 Beers on Tap
Any Tilted Kilt Sports Pub offers at least 18 beers on tap, including the local favorites. The automated tap system maintains consistently cold temperatures, and the well-trained and experienced TK bartenders know exactly how to pull a beer with just the right head and taste.
Local and national bottle brands compliment the beer selection. Wines and liquors such as Scotch, bourbon and others are also served where licensing permits.
The Tilted Kilt franchise system provides franchisees with the best possible preparation and ongoing support aimed at their success and the maintenance of the Tilted Kilt Brand.
Every Franchisee and their management team is required to attend a four-day Tilted Kilt Brand Orientation School at Tilted Kilt headquarters in Tempe, Arizona. In this intense session, the TKFO management fully explain the system, the brand, and the philosophy behind them. Everything from mission statements to decor and equipment in a Tilted Kilt Pub is discussed.
Then, operating management personnel (General Manager, Kitchen Managers and others chosen by the franchisee) attend a four-week training school. This session covers all operational features of the TK system and includes hands-on work in the Tempe Tilted Kilt.
Once an opening date has been set, a Tilted Kilt training team travels to the new pub location for on-site training of the entire staff, including hostesses, servers, bar tenders, kitchen help and others. Then part of the training crew and the area developer remain onsite through the first few days of operation.
As the TK system continues to evolve and grow, additional training is provided for franchisees and key personnel.
Opening a major investment like a Tilted Kilt sport pub requires planning and should never be rushed. Each location is different. Permit processes for local government vary, building construction or renovation will vary greatly and sometimes weather or financing play a role.
Orientation, training and marketing requirements place the need for a minimum of 120 days of pre-opening work.
